German retail sales rose more than forecast in January

According to provisional data from Destatis, turnover in retail trade in January 2020 was in real terms 1.8% and in nominal terms 3.0% larger than in January 2019. The number of days open for sale was 26 in January 2020 and in January 2019. Economists had expected a 1.5% increase in real terms.

The retail trade of food, beverages and tobacco in January 2020 was 1.0% real and 3.2% more nominal than in January 2019. Sales at supermarkets, hypermarkets and hypermarkets were 0.9% higher in real terms and 2.9% higher in nominal terms than in the same month of the previous year. In the corresponding comparison, specialist food retailing increased by 2.1% in real terms and 5.1% in nominal terms.

Non-food retail sales in January 2020 increased by 2.2% in real terms and 2.8% in nominal terms compared to the same month of the previous year. The Internet and mail order business achieved the largest increase in sales with 6.3% in real terms and 6.4% in nominal terms.

When adjusted for calendar and seasonal variations, the January 2020 turnover was in real terms 0.9% and in nominal terms 1.2% higher than in December 2019.
